In a game controlled by Cesar Chavez High School from start to finish, physicality and speed proved to be two crucial factors that propelled the aptly-named Champions to their third-straight section win over Central High Bobcats.
Chavez jumped on the Bobcats early on and never let up on the way to a convincing 54-14 win.
“They came to play, they came out of the locker room and were ready to roll,” Cesar Chavez head coach Manuel Alcantar said of his team’s performance. “I was proud of them, they stepped up.”
